About Steven E. Schild

Steven E. Schild is a scholar working on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ine, Surgery, Oncology, Genetics and Otorhinolaryngology, having authored 647 papers that have together received 23.2k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Brain Metastases and Treatment (120 papers), Management of metastatic bone disease (98 papers), Lung Cancer Research Studies (56 papers), Lung Cancer Treatments and Mutations (50 papers), Lung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(48 papers), Prostate Cancer Diagnosis and Treatment (46 papers), Glioma Diagnosis and Treatment (46 papers) and Head and Neck Cancer Studies (42 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Pulmonary and Respiratory Medicine (9.3k citations), Oncology (5.7k citations), Genetics (2.2k citations), Radiation (1.6k citations) and Otorhinolaryngology (646 citations). Steven E. Schild has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Germany and Netherlands. Frequent co-authors include Alex A. Adjei, Dirk Rades, Julian R. Molina, Ping Yang, Stephen D. Cassivi, William W. Wong, Theo Veninga, Juergen Dunst, James R. Jett and Volker Rudat. Their work appears in journals such as International Journal of Radiation Oncology*Biology*Physics, Anticancer Research, Strahlentherapie und Onkologie, Journal of Clinical Oncology and Cancer.
